Get-SCApplicationSetting
Возвращает параметры приложения для развертывания приложения или приложения.
Синтаксис
Get-SCApplicationSetting
[-VMMServer <ServerConnection>]
-ApplicationDeployment <ApplicationDeployment>
[-Name <String>]
[<CommonParameters>]
Get-SCApplicationSetting
[-VMMServer <ServerConnection>]
-Application <SCApplication>
[-Name <String>]
[<CommonParameters>]
Get-SCApplicationSetting
[-VMMServer <ServerConnection>]
-ApplicationPackage <ApplicationPackage>
[-Name <String>]
[<CommonParameters>]
Описание
Командлет Get-SCApplicationSetting получает параметры приложения для развертывания приложения или приложения.
Примеры
Пример 1. Получение всех параметров приложения для развертывания приложения
PS C:\> $AppProfile = Get-SCApplicationProfile -Name "SvcWebAppProfile01"
PS C:\> $AppDeployment = Get-SCApplicationDeployment -ApplicationProfile $AppProfile -Name "SvcWebDeployment01"
PS C:\> $AppSetting = Get-SCApplicationSetting -ApplicationDeployment $AppDeployment
Первая команда получает объект профиля приложения с именем SvcWebAppProfile01 и сохраняет объект в переменной $AppProfile.
Вторая команда получает объект развертывания приложения с именем SvcWebDeployment01 для профиля приложения, хранящегося в $AppProfile, и сохраняет объект в переменной $AppDeployment.
Последняя команда получает объекты параметров приложения для развертывания приложения, хранящегося в $AppDeployment, и сохраняет объекты в массиве $AppSetting (в этом примере предполагается, что для приложения существует несколько параметров).
Пример 2. Получение всех параметров приложения для приложения, установленного на виртуальной машине
PS C:\> $VM = Get-SCVirtualMachine "VM01"
PS C:\> $Apps = Get-SCApplication -VM $VM
PS C:\> $AppSetting = Get-SCApplicationSetting -ApplicationDeployment $Apps[0]
Первая команда получает объект виртуальной машины с именем VM01 и сохраняет его в переменной $VM.
Вторая команда получает объекты приложения, установленные на VM01, и сохраняет объекты в переменной $Apps.
Последняя команда получает параметры приложения для первого приложения, хранящегося в $Apps.
Параметры
-Application
Указывает объект приложения.
Type: | SCApplication |
Position: | Named |
Default value: | None |
Required: | True |
Accept pipeline input: | True |
Accept wildcard characters: | False |
-ApplicationDeployment
Указывает объект развертывания приложения.
Type: | ApplicationDeployment |
Position: | Named |
Default value: | None |
Required: | True |
Accept pipeline input: | True |
Accept wildcard characters: | False |
-ApplicationPackage
Указывает объект пакета приложения.
Type: | ApplicationPackage |
Position: | Named |
Default value: | None |
Required: | True |
Accept pipeline input: | True |
Accept wildcard characters: | False |
-Name
Указывает имя объекта Virtual Machine Manager (VMM).
Type: | String |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-VMMServer
Указывает объект сервера VMM.
Type: | ServerConnection |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| True |
Accept wildcard characters: | False |
Выходные данные
ApplicationSetting
Этот командлет возвращает объект ApplicationSetting .